    I see that in Europe the 9 group winners qualify automatically.
    http://www.fifa.com/worldcup/preliminaries/europe/standings/index.html

    Group 9 consists of five teams, one less than the other pools. When calculating the best runners-up, therefore, matches played against the sixth-placed finishers in Groups 1 to 8 will not be taken into consideration. The criteria will be as follows;
